Microsoft launches Bing Video Creator, a free AI tool powered by OpenAI’s Sora that turns text prompts into short videos—no subscription required.
To use the tool, you do have to log in to a Microsoft account. Once logged in, all users get 10 video clips completely free. From then on, users have to pay 100 Microsoft Reward points per video.
